Creativity Unwrapped at Guild Open Day Sunday 17th September 11am-4pm

Try hand spinning, hand weaving and natural dyeing for free at our Open Day and discover the history of these heritage crafts.

Bucks Guild of Weavers, Spinners and Dyers invite you to their Open Day this September, as part of the National Trust’s annual Heritage Open Days event. This year’s theme is Creativity Unwrapped, so come along to find out about, and try your hand at, the historic crafts of weaving, spinning and dyeing.

Activities include demonstrations of natural dyeing, hand spinning and hand weaving throughout the day; opportunities to have a go at these heritage crafts, plus children’s trail and craft activities. Also view the exhibition of members’ work and historical displays. There will be handmade items for sale and a chance to relax over a cup of tea or coffee and homemade cake.

Sunday 17th September, 11am - 4pm, at Haddenham Village Hall, Banks Road, Haddenham, Buckinghamshire, HP17 8EE

FREE to attend. Accessible toilets and baby changing. Refreshments for sale. Free parking, venue on bus route between Aylesbury and Oxford stations or 20 min walk from Haddenham & Thame railway station.
